Default how do I send a group email from a saved catagory

I take it the Purple group is a Category of Contacts. You will not be able
to access them in a DL as described in the previous answer. Do it this way:

Select all members of the Category (click the heading bar when they are
grouped By Category) then drag them to the Sent Items folder or right click
and select New Email Message.

All names will go into the To... field. You can show the BCC field and drag
them all there if you need to hide their addresses.
